Narrative of Services:

I provide individual therapy for adults and teens with anxiety disorders, OCD and related disorders, such as hair pulling and skin picking. I also work with pregnant and postpartum women experiencing OCD and anxiety. The overwhelming majority (80%) of my practice is individuals with OCD. The rest of my caseload in comprised on related conditions like anxiety and Body Focused Repetitive Behaviors.

Training Description:

I am a licensed marriage and family therapist with a Master’s degree in Clinical Psychology from SJSU. I have been working as a therapist since 2009, specializing in Cognitive Behavior Therapy for anxiety disorders and OCD. I have worked primary with OCD since 2012 and specialize in postpartum OCD and the unique ways parenthood impacts OCD.

I am a Diplomate Certified Cognitive Behavior Therapist by the Academy of Cognitive and Behavioral Therapies and a graduate of the IOCDF’s BTTI. I am also a graduate of TLC’s Professional Training Institute’s Advanced Clinical Training in CBT-Based Treatment for Body-Focused Repetitive Behaviors.
